TUBELESS TIRE REPAIR
Should a leak or flat tire occur due to a puncture, the tire may be repaired
using a “Plug” type patch. If the damage is from a cut, or if the puncture
cannot be repaired using a plug, the tire should be replaced. When oper-
ating your ATV in areas where transporttion or service facilities are not
readily available, it is strongly recommended that you bring a plug type
repair kit and a tire pump with you.
DRIVE CHAIN
e condition and adjustment of the drive chain should be checked once a
month. Always follow the guidelines below for inspection and servicing the
chain.
You should periodically inspect the drive chain for the following:
Loose pins
Damaged rollers
Dry or rusted links
Kinked or binding links
Excessive wear
If you find anything wrong with the drive chain condition or adjustment,
there is a strong
possibility that the sprockets will have damage to them also. Inspect the
sprockets for the
following:
Excessively worn teeth
Broken or damaged teeth
Loose sprocket mounting nutis)
NOTE:
e two sprockets should be inspected for wear when a new chain is in-
stalled and replaced if necessary.
